WOODBRIDGE — Mayor Frank G. Pelzman said yesterday that he has been diagnosed with cancer and will begin immediate treatment.

The 71-year-old mayor said the illness will not deter him from his daily duties.

“I feel fine, the same as I felt two months ago,” Pelzman said in a written statement. “The municipal business of Woodbridge Township will continue as before.”

Pelzman was admitted to the JFK Medical Center in Edison on Thursday after an assistant noticed that his lip appeared to be sagging, he said.

The hospital ran a series of tests and determined that Pelzman had Bell’s Palsy, a common neurological disorder that causes acute paralysis in the face. Later tests showed that he also had cancer, he said.

Pelzman declined to say which type of cancer he has or what treatment he will undergo.
